2. Energy Efficient

Wall mounted electric fireplaces generate heat by heating elements unlike wood-burning fireplaces that require chimneys and costly installation. They are an excellent choice for installing a fireplace in an area where a real fire would not be appropriate. They come in various sizes and shapes. They can be designed to look like a traditional log fire.

They are usually equipped with a fan heater which is able to blow hot air through the room to warm it up. They are rated for the amount of space they can heat and are available in a variety of BTU capacities. They are more energy-efficient than other fireplaces.

They are a safer alternative to traditional fireplaces because they don't require open flames or burning fuel. Moreover, they have minimal contact with the floor and don't produce any smoke. A lot of models have timers that turn off after 30 to 9 hours. This prevents overheating in the room and ensures that your family members will get a good night's rest.

4. Easy Installation

Wall mounted fireplaces can change the appearance of any room, giving it a an elegant and modern look. Installation is simple and they provide efficient heating in any space. There are a variety of designs and styles to select from, so you'll find one that fits your requirements and budget.

In contrast to wood-burning fireplaces and traditional brick chimneys that can cost tens of thousands of dollars or more, a basic gas or electric wall mounted fireplace will cost you around 1000 or less. This makes it a cost-effective option for those looking to add warmth and elegance without spending a fortune in renovations.

Installing a wall-mounted fire is a simple task that can be accomplished by an electrician who is professional in just a few hours. Installing a 120v or240v wall socket or electrical outlet in the area you want to place the fire in is all that's required. A professional can perform this task safely and avoid damaging any pipes or wires.

The brackets for mounting and the other hardware needed to hang your fireplace, are usually included in the packaging. Mount the brackets on anchors or studs made of plastic. Be sure that they are sturdy enough to support the weight of the fireplace (typically between 50 and 200 pounds). Once the wall mounting brackets have been securely attached, you can hang your fireplace with hooks or screws. It is recommended to secure the fireplace brackets using a screw in each corner, making sure that they are all perfectly level.

Then, plug your fireplace into the power outlet and ensure you are happy with how it is set up. If not, you are able to relocate it until you are happy with the result. Remember that you should not obstruct your fireplace with additional tiles or trim since this could restrict air flow and cause it to overheat.
